at Rated Operating Conditions per Pole 32 W
Rated Current (In)
800 A
Rated Impulse Withstand Voltage (Uimp)
8 kV
Rated Insulation Voltage (Ui)
1000 V
Rated Operational Voltage
690 V AC
Rated Service Short-Circuit Breaking Capacity (Ics)
(220 V AC) 200 kA | (230 V AC) 200 kA | (380 V AC) 150 kA | (400 V AC) 150 kA | (415 V AC) 150 kA | (440 V AC) 130 kA | (500 V AC) 100 kA | (690 V AC) 45 kA
Rated Short-time Withstand Current Low Voltage (Icw)
for 1 s 15 kA
Rated Ultimate Short-Circuit Breaking Capacity (Icu)
(220 V AC) 200 kA | (230 V AC) 200 kA | (380 V AC) 150 kA | (400 V AC) 150 kA | (415 V AC) 150 kA | (440 V AC) 130 kA | (500 V AC) 100 kA | (690 V AC) 60 kA
Rated Uninterrupted Current (Iu)
800 A
Release
PR231/P-LS/I
